description The purpose of the current study was the analysis of the very mechanisms of the heart wall trabeculation and compactization, as well as these processes interaction and their morphogenetic role in the development of spatial myocardium organization. The serial sections of the embryonic human and rat myocardium have been processed with standard histological methods. It has been revealed that myocardial compactization is related to the trabecules internal structure rebuilding. Spatial-directional role belongs to the developing capillary network. Proliferation of the endothelal cells growing into trabecules activates proliferation of cardiomyocites. Therefore, vasculogenesis and myocardial compactization, based on cyclic proliferation of cardiomyocytes and endotheliocytes, are the topologically correlated and phase-synchronized processes.
